N-acetylcysteine attenuates kidney injury in rats subjected to renal ischaemia-reperfusion

The aim of the present study is to examine the effects of N-acetylcysteine (NAC), a thiol-containing anti-oxidant, on renal function and morphology, and biomarkers of oxidative stress, in rats subjected to renal ischaemia-reperfusion (IR).
